Romans 1:28

from Eastmont Church Weekly Teachings

In this sermon on Romans 1:28, Pastor Blaine explains Paul's teaching on God giving people over to a "debased mind," connecting it to today's cultural confusion about sexuality and gender. He traces how rejecting God leads to distorted views of sexuality, walking through the LGBTQ acronym and showing its internal contradictions—particularly how transgenderism and queer theory reject the created order and undermine logic itself. Blaine argues that the movement is not merely sexual but spiritual, offering counterfeit versions of Christian truths like new life, baptism, community, discipleship, and sacred days. He urges believers to see those caught in this movement not as enemies but as the mission field, to walk in faith, study God's Word, proclaim truth with love, and pray for revival in their city.
